Study Summary
This is a single center, prospective, non-randomized prospective observational data collection study of the Verily Patch. The Verily Patch is an investigational wearable, continuous temperature sensor which will be evaluated against reference oral and axillary temperature measurements to support development activities for the Verily Patch.
Primary Outcome
Data collection to enable device development of the Verily Patch, which includes the development of an algorithm that estimates temperature
Interventions
- DEVICE Verily Patch
